1. Overview of CS90 amine catalyst<\/h2>\n

1.1 Product Introduction<\/h3>\n

Amine catalyst CS90 is a highly efficient concrete curing agent, mainly used to accelerate the curing process of concrete and improve the early strength and durability of concrete. It significantly shortens the initial and final settling time of concrete by promoting cement hydration reaction, thereby speeding up construction progress and improving project quality. <\/p>\n
